  3. Topps announces it has created a special limited edition set commemorating the 2005 World Champion Chicago White Sox. The 55-card set includes: * 29 Player cards * 1 Manager card * 1 Team Photo card * 5 Season Highlights cards * 3 ALDS Highlights cards * 7 ALCS Highlights cards * 7 World Series Highlights cards * 1 ALCS MVP card * 1 World Series MVP card And each commemorative set features a bonus oversized (3 ΒΌ x 4 9/16) White Sox Team Card http://www.etopps.com/store/
